How they compare

Yemen currently reports 683.26 current US$ per square kilometre against 120.48 current US$ per square kilometre in IDA & IBRD total, a difference of 562.78 current US$ per square kilometre.

That makes Yemen's figure about 5.7 times IDA & IBRD total's.

The two have swapped places 10 times across 53 shared years of data; in 1970 it was Yemen ahead.

IDA & IBRD total ranks 22nd and Yemen ranks 25th of 45 groups.

Yemen has averaged higher in every one of the 6 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ade IDA & IBRD total Yemen Difference Ahead
1970s 12.02 current US$ per square kilometre 20.82 current US$ per square kilometre 8.8 current US$ per square kilometre Yemen
1980s 28.93 current US$ per square kilometre 34.12 current US$ per square kilometre 5.19 current US$ per square kilometre Yemen
1990s 55.28 current US$ per square kilometre 65.78 current US$ per square kilometre 10.5 current US$ per square kilometre Yemen
2000s 47.31 current US$ per square kilometre 85.3 current US$ per square kilometre 37.99 current US$ per square kilometre Yemen
2010s 77.2 current US$ per square kilometre 276.09 current US$ per square kilometre 198.89 current US$ per square kilometre Yemen
2020s 115.68 current US$ per square kilometre 734.34 current US$ per square kilometre 618.66 current US$ per square kilometre Yemen

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
